There was no Apollo 18 (the movie is fiction). The last Apollo mission to fly to the moon was Apollo 17. The final flight of Apollo hardware was the Apollo Soyuz Test Project (ASTP) flown in 1973, which never left Low Earth Orbit.

The Apollo missions to land on the moon successfully were Apollo11, 12, 14, 15, 16, and 17.
Apollo 17 was created and launched by NASA, the United States space agency. It was the final mission of NASA's Apollo program and the last mission to land astronauts on the Moon. The mission took place in December 1972.
